Obverse description Bare-headed bust of Nero facing left, with characteristic youthful features and tousled, layered hair rendered in fine relief. The emperor is depicted with a short beard, consistent with his later portraiture, and lightly draped at the shoulder. The encircling Latin legend reads NERO CLAVD CAESAR AVG GERMANICVS, distributed around the full circumference of the field. The portrait is boldly modelled in the high-relief style typical of Neronian aes coinage struck at the Rome mint.

Reverse description The Genius of the Emperor (Genius Augusti) stands facing left at centre, depicted as a seminude male figure of heroic proportions, wearing a short cloak (paludamentum) draped over the left shoulder and lower body. In his extended right hand he holds a patera (libation bowl) over a low altar or modius positioned at his feet, while his left arm supports a tall cornucopia resting against his left side. The legend GENIO AVGVSTI arcs around the left field, and AVGVSTI continues to the right, with the large senatorial authorisation marks S and C flanking the figure in the left and right fields respectively.
